Q. What is Slush moulding?
Slush moulding is an excellent method for producing open-end objects. It is an inverse process of dipping, in which the inside of the mould is coated whereas the outside is coated in this case. This process is followed for the production of a wide variety of articles this paper will focus the use of TPU'S in slush moulding. For making skins for automotive inside parts such as instruments panels,consoles,glove door boxes, door panels,etc
The main components of the process are:
• The mould
• The powder box
• The movement: rotation, vibration change of position
It is a process that also involves the application of plastisol to a mould, but in this case the piece is gelated in hot bath, temperature around 200-230 oC. The time spent inside the hot bath depends on the required thickness. The remaining non-gelated plastisol is extracted, and gelation of PVC in the mould is completed. The piece is finally demolded. Applications for this process include automotive pieces and PVC masks.
